Comprehending Cellular Aging
Cellular aging, likewise described as senescence, is a complicated procedure influenced by a variety of factors. As cells divide and duplicate over time, they collect damage due to environmental stress factors, metabolic procedures, and even the intrinsic biological clock called telomeres-- protective caps on completions of chromosomes that reduce with each cellular division.

Cells have actually established several mechanisms to combat damage and promote repair. Understanding these mechanisms is crucial for utilizing their potential in anti-aging treatments.

A variety of approaches can possibly boost cellular repair systems, ultimately aiming to slow down the aging procedure. Here are some effective strategies:
1. Nutrition
A well balanced diet rich in anti-oxidants can combat oxidative tension and boost cellular stability. Foods high in vitamins C and E, polyphenols, and omega-3 fats provide protective benefits.
2. Exercise
Routine exercise has actually been revealed to boost mitochondrial function and promote autophagy, leading to enhanced cellular health.
3. Sleep
Adequate sleep is crucial for repair procedures, including DNA repair and protein synthesis. Poor sleep can exacerbate the effects of aging, making corrective sleep vital.
4. Stress Management
Chronic stress can cause inflammation and accelerate aging. Techniques like mindfulness, yoga, and meditation can help alleviate these effects.

Recent clinical advancements are checking out novel interventions to target cellular aging and empower repair mechanisms.
1. Senolytics
These drugs selectively eliminate senescent cells, which have actually been found to add to age-related diseases. Research studies recommend that clearing these cells might reverse some elements of aging.
2. Gene Therapy
Gene editing methods like CRISPR deal prospective opportunities for fixing malfunctioning genes related to aging and enhancing cellular repair mechanisms.
3. Telomere Extension
Research is ongoing in strategies to extend telomeres, possibly reversing cellular aging procedures.
